    Don Best scores page alternative?

    Hi All,

    Prior to their upgrade (sometime after the NFL season 2020) I could easily cut and paste the scores from the Don Best page into excel and grade my bets. With the new format I can no longer easily import the data.

    I'm getting ready for NFL and need a new site.

    Does anyone have an alternative site that lists the game numbers and is copy/paste friendly?

    Thanks in advance.

    I actually still copy/paste from both the classic and the new SBR odds pages. Since I copy the same 10 book and 12 book odds data I have Excel pages reconfigured to reproduce the bits of data I want from the single line into a new position on the Excel page so I can copy paste that reconfigured data onto a 2nd Excel sheet where I really want it. It's not ideal but since I only want a snapshot of books and an average price that I can manipulate to zero juice or a standard amount of juice its not a big deal. It's certainly better than copy/pasting individually or re-typing the data.
